Or almost free.

I picked up a pair of Acoustic Research AR-11s at a Goodwill for $18. They were a little beat up and needed new woofer surrounds, but otherwise quite functional. Replaced the old crossover electrolytics with Solen polypropylenes. Maybe $100 total for speakers that'd cost ten times that new.

Just a matter of being at the right place at the right time, and knowing what to do with it.
